Australia experiences 120% surge in electric vehicle sales in 2023, but regulatory hurdles slow adoption.

Australia has seen a steady uptake of EVs since the first Electric Vehicle (EV) was made available in 2008.

In the last few years, interest in EVs has skyrocketed, with the Electric Vehicle Council reporting that the first seven months of 2023 saw a 120% increase in new EVs sold compared to all of 2022.

While local interest has risen, many factors including a lack of regulatory reform by the government and the lack of infrastructure support have hindered many from switching.

Deadpool & Wolverine movie seeks to break Disney’s streak of comic book flops

Published

on

A new hope for Disney’s comic book universe.

 

The upcoming Deadpool & Wolverine movie aims to revitalise Disney’s comic book adaptations, breaking the recent streak of underperforming titles on Disney Plus. Despite high expectations, series like She-Hulk: Attorney at Law and Secret Invasion failed to capture audiences, leaving fans eager for a blockbuster hit. With iconic characters and a promise of thrilling action, this film is set to reinvigorate the franchise and restore faith in Disney’s comic book ventures.
